Job Summary
Lead the design, development, and maintenance of embedded and backend software using modern C++ to deliver high-performance solutions for sensor-driven systems. Develop real-time components, implement sensor data fusion algorithms, and integrate Qt/QML user interfaces with C++ back-ends. Ensure quality through code reviews, testing, debugging, and performance optimization while collaborating across systems, embedded, and UI/UX teams. Provide technical leadership and guidance within the software team, managing the full lifecycle from requirements to documentation. This role requires a Baseline Personnel Security Standard (BPSS) clearance and is located in Portsmouth on a hybrid schedule.
